2014 dxdy logo

Научный форум dxdy

Математика, Физика, Computer Science, Machine Learning, LaTeX, Механика и Техника, Химия,
Биология и Медицина, Экономика и Финансовая Математика, Гуманитарные науки




Начать новую тему Ответить на тему
 
 Оформление таблиц
Сообщение11.11.2014, 10:27 


09/11/14
7
 i  Toucan:
Отделено от темы «Формулы не работают»


Добрый день!
Все пошло, только теперь таблицы не входят в страницы не могу ширину строк уменьшить.

\begin{tabular}{|c|c|c|c|c|c|c|c|c|c|c|c|}\hline
Опыт & Масса груза m, г & Число оборотов, N & Время t,с & Момент силы тяжести M, Н*м,$ 10^{-2} $ & Угловая скорость, $ \Omega $, рад/с,$ 10^{-2} $ & ? опыта & Масса груза, m, г & Число оборотов, N & Время t, c & Момент силы тяжести М, Н*м, $ 10^{-3} $ & Угловая скорость $ \Omega $, рад/с, $ 10^{-2} $ \\\hline
1 & 57 & 1 & 155,1 & 6,8 & 4,0 & 10 & 343 & 5 & 129,7 & 41,2 & 24,2 \\\hline
2 & 77 & 2 & 233,3 & 9,2 & 5,4 & 11 & 274 & 4 & 130,4 & 32,9 & 19,3 \\\hline
3 & 93 & 2 & 191,7 & 11,2 & 6,6 & 12 & 220 & 4 & 162,2 & 26,4 & 15,5 \\\hline
4 & 116 & 2 & 153,7 & 13,9 & 8,2 & 13 & 176 & 3 & 151,9 & 21,1 & 12,4 \\\hline
5 & 142 & 2 & 130,6 & 17,0 & 9,6 & 14 & 142 & 3 & 190,1 & 17,0 & 9,9 \\\hline
6 & 176 & 3 & 152,1 & 21,1 & 12,4 & 15 & 116 & 2 & 153,7 & 13,9 & 8,2 \\\hline
7 & 220 & 3 & 121,2 & 26,4 & 15,5 & 16 & 93 & 2 & 193,0 & 11,2 & 6,5 \\\hline
8 & 274 & 4 & 130,5 & 32,9 & 19,2 & 17 & 77 & 1 & 117,2 & 9,2 & 5,4 \\\hline
9 & 343 & 5 & 130,1 & 41,2 & 24,1 & 18 & 57 & 1 & 157,4 & 6,8 & 4,0 \\\hline
\end{tabular}

Изображение

 Профиль  
                  
 
 Таблица слишком широкая (Re: Формулы не работают)
Сообщение11.11.2014, 12:03 
Заслуженный участник
Аватара пользователя


31/01/14
11305
Hogtown
ilbart в сообщении #929615 писал(а):
Добрый день!
Все пошло, только теперь таблицы не входят в страницы не могу ширину строк уменьшить.


Самое простое—повернуть заголовки таблицы, например так
\begin{tabular}{|r|l|l|r|r|r|r|r|r|r|r|}
\hline
\# &Last Name&First Name&Student ID&\rotatebox{90}{Quiz 1 [4]}&\rotatebox{90}{Quiz 2 [4]} &\rotatebox{90}{Quiz 3 [4] }&\rotatebox{90}{Test 1 [20]} &\rotatebox{90}{MT [40] }&\rotatebox{90}{Total [72]}&\rotatebox{90}{LegitMiss}\\
\hline
1&Дурак&Иван&12345678&3&2&2&13&22&42&\\
\hline
2&Василиса&Премудрая&3456789&4&4&4&20&40&72&\\
\end{tabular}
\end{document}

Используется синтаксис LaTeX
\begin{tabular}{|r|l|l|r|r|r|r|r|r|r|r|}
\hline
\# &Last Name&First Name&Student ID&\rotatebox{90}{Quiz 1 [4]}&\rotatebox{90}{Quiz 2 [4]} &\rotatebox{90}{Quiz 3 [4] }&\rotatebox{90}{Test 1 [20]} &\rotatebox{90}{MT [40] }&\rotatebox{90}{Total [72]}&\rotatebox{90}{LegitMiss}\\
\hline
1&Дурак&Иван&12345678&3&2&2&13&22&42&\\
\hline
2&Василиса&Премудрая&3456789&4&4&4&20&40&72&\\
\end{tabular}
\end{document}


Только загрузите
Используется синтаксис LaTeX
\usepackage{graphicx}

в шапке


А если уж совсем широкая таблица, то можно страницу (или страницы) развернуть загрузив

Используется синтаксис LaTeX
\usepackage{pdflscape}


и заключив нужные страницы в

Используется синтаксис LaTeX
\begin{landscape}

\end{landscape}


-- 11.11.2014, 05:08 --

Вы задавали вопрос про формулы. Вам ответили. Новый вопрос—новая тема. А Вы занимаетесь тем что называется "Захват темы" (Thread hijacking) и то, что это Ваша собственная тема отнюдь не смягчающее обстоятельство (типа "ну бил я ее, но ведь она—моя жена")

-- 11.11.2014, 05:32 --

Коль пошла такая пьянка :D я покажу способ автоматически нумеровать строки

\def\newentry{\hline \refstepcounter{rownum}\arabic{rownum}}
\newcounter{rownum}

\begin{tabular}{|r|l|l|r|r|r|r|r|r|r|r|}
\hline
\# &Last Name&First Name&Student ID&\rotatebox{90}{Quiz 1 [4]}&\rotatebox{90}{Quiz 2 [4]} &\rotatebox{90}{Quiz 3 [4] }&\rotatebox{90}{Test 1 [20]} &\rotatebox{90}{MT [40] }&\rotatebox{90}{Total [72]}&\rotatebox{90}{LegitMiss}\\
\hline
\newentry&Дурак&Иван&12345678&3&2&2&13&22&42&\\
\hline
\newentry&Василиса&Премудрая&3456789&4&4&4&20&40&72&\\
\end{tabular}

Используется синтаксис LaTeX
\def\newentry{\hline \refstepcounter{rownum}\arabic{rownum}}
\newcounter{rownum}

\begin{tabular}{|r|l|l|r|r|r|r|r|r|r|r|}
\hline
\# &Last Name&First Name&Student ID&\rotatebox{90}{Quiz 1 [4]}&\rotatebox{90}{Quiz 2 [4]} &\rotatebox{90}{Quiz 3 [4] }&\rotatebox{90}{Test 1 [20]} &\rotatebox{90}{MT [40] }&\rotatebox{90}{Total [72]}&\rotatebox{90}{LegitMiss}\\
\hline
\newentry&Дурак&Иван&12345678&3&2&2&13&22&42&\\
\hline
\newentry&Василиса&Премудрая&3456789&4&4&4&20&40&72&\\
\end{tabular}

Но в реальном ТеХ использование \def лучше избегать и использовать \newcommand или \renewcommand

 Профиль  
                  
 
 Re: Формулы не работают
Сообщение05.12.2014, 21:58 


09/11/14
7
Здравствуйте! Помогите пожалуйста с таблицей разобраться. не хватает вертикальных черточек. Что не хватает в программе?

\begin{tabular}{|p{1cm}|p{1cm}|p{1cm}|p{1cm}|c|c|c|c|c|c|c|c|}
\hline 1 & 2 & 3 & 4 & \multicolumn{5}{|c|}{Диаметр} \\
\cline{5-12} & & & & 9 & 10 & 11 & 12 & 13 & 14 & 15 & 16 \\
\hline & & & & & & & & & & & \\
\hline & & & & & & & & & & & \\
\hline
\end{tabular}

Выглядит так:
Изображение
Должно выглядить так:
Изображение

 Профиль  
                  
 
 Re: Формулы не работают
Сообщение05.12.2014, 22:27 
Заслуженный участник


09/05/12
25179
В строке
Код:
\hline 1 & 2 & 3 & 4 & \multicolumn{5}{|c|}{Диаметр} \\
надо добавить "&":
Код:
\hline 1 & 2 & 3 & 4 & \multicolumn{5}{|c|}{Диаметр} & & \\

 Профиль  
                  
 
 Re: Формулы не работают
Сообщение06.12.2014, 10:03 


09/11/14
7
Спасибо большое! Получилось, только вот никак не пойму как объединить вертикально ячейки теперь (17 и 14), (18 и 15), (19 и 16)
Изображение
с уважением, Ильбарт.

 Профиль  
                  
 
 Re: Формулы не работают
Сообщение06.12.2014, 13:55 
Заслуженный участник


09/05/12
25179
Наивный вариант - заменить \cline{5-12} на \cline{5-9}, если нужно просто убрать разделяющую их горизонтальную линию, то этого достаточно. А вот если в получившееся нужно что-то вписать, то нужен пакет multirow.

 Профиль  
                  
 
 Re: Формулы не работают
Сообщение06.12.2014, 14:08 
Заслуженный участник
Аватара пользователя


31/01/14
11305
Hogtown
Это хотите?

\begin{tabular}{|c|c|c|c|c|c|c|c|c|c|c|c|c|}
\hline
1 & 2 & 3 & 4 & \multicolumn{5}{|c|}{Diam} &17 &18 &19  \\
\cline{5-12}& & && 9&10 & 11& 12&13&14 &15&16\\
\hline
\end{tabular}

Используется синтаксис LaTeX
\begin{tabular}{|c|c|c|c|c|c|c|c|c|c|c|c|c|}
\hline
1 & 2 & 3 & 4 & \multicolumn{5}{|c|}{Diam} &17 &18 &19  \\
\cline{5-12}& & && 9&10 & 11& 12&13&14 &15&16\\
\hline
\end{tabular}


А если Вам не нужна разделительная линия, то как Вам указали, укоротите \cline

\begin{tabular}{|c|c|c|c|c|c|c|c|c|c|c|c|c|}
\hline
1 & 2 & 3 & 4 & \multicolumn{5}{|c|}{Diam} &17 &18 &19  \\
\cline{5-9}& & && 9&10 & 11& 12&13&14 &15&16\\
\hline
\end{tabular}

Пожалуйста, используйте меню "Выберите язык > LaTeX" для правильного "изображения" (кода

 Профиль  
                  
 
 Re: Формулы не работают
Сообщение06.12.2014, 18:23 


09/11/14
7
Спасибо Большое Вам! Сделал Таблицу. Многое еще некрасиво конечно. Многому надо учиться, а пока получилось так: :-)
Изображение
Если посоветуюте еще поправить и сделать красивее, буду очень признателен и рад)

 Профиль  
                  
 
 Re: Формулы не работают
Сообщение06.12.2014, 19:03 
Заслуженный участник
Аватара пользователя


31/01/14
11305
Hogtown
ilbart в сообщении #941276 писал(а):
Если посоветуюте еще поправить и сделать красивее, буду очень признателен и рад)



См выше как повернуть длинные заголовки

Числа надо выравнивать по запятой
http://en.wikibooks.org/wiki/LaTeX/Tables#Aligning_columns_at_decimal_points_using_dcolumn

 Профиль  
                  
 
 Re: Оформление таблиц
Сообщение06.12.2014, 22:50 
Админ форума
Аватара пользователя


19/03/10
8952
 i  Отделено от темы «Формулы не работают»

 Профиль  
                  
 
 Re: Оформление таблиц
Сообщение08.12.2014, 08:13 


09/11/14
7
Здравствуйте! Еще немного я закончу свое оформление работы. Времени осталось мало. Тормознулся опять на таблице. Помогите, пожалуйста, понять как вставить вертикальные черточки сбоку (не хватает чего то).


\begin{tabular}{|p{0,8cm}|p{1,2cm}|p{1,2cm}|p{1,9cm}|c|c|c|c|c|p{1,0cm}|c|p{1,0cm}|p{1,2cm}| }
\hline № опыта & Диа-метр шкива,см & Масса перегруза, m,г & Масса платформы с перегрузом, & \multicolumn{5}{|c|}{Время падения} & & $ \bar{t},c $ & $ \beta,c^{-2} $ & $ M_{\textit н}, \textit {H}\cdot \textit м \cdot 10^{-2}  $ \\
\cline{5-9} & & & & $ {t}_1,c $ & $ {t}_2,c $ & $ {t}_3,c $ & $ {t}_4,c $ & $ {t}_5,c $ & & & \\
\hline 1& 3,5 & 56,0 & 71,7 & 6,8 & 6,8 & 6,9 & 6,6 & 6,9 & 6,8 & 1,82 & 12,3 \\
\hline 2 & 3,5 & 22,0 & 37,7 & 10,4 & 10,9 & 10,8 & 10,5 & 10,5 & 10,6 & 0,63 & 6,5 \\
\hline 3 & 3,5& 28,7 & 44,4 & 9,9 & 9,6 & 9,7 & 9,6 & 9,8 & 9,7 & 0,74 & 7,6 \\
\hline
\end{tabular} \\

Так выглядит таблица:
Изображение

-- 08.12.2014, 10:11 --

Догадался)) не хватала &

 Профиль  
                  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 11 ] 

Модераторы: Karan, Toucan, PAV, maxal, Супермодераторы



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group